Niagara Grape and Wine Festival

Wine enthusiasts look forward to the middle of September when the area celebrates the annual harvest of the grapes. More than 100 exciting events take place during this ten day celebration.

Attendees have the opportunity to taste the award winning wines, sample the best of the regional cuisine, be entertained by live concerts and enjoy the pageantry of two outstanding parades. Both Niagara-on-the-Lake and St. Catharines hold events during this time period. And if you’re visiting in late January, the town of Niagara-on-the-Lake has an Ice Wine Celebration based around the harvesting of the ice wine grapes.

  • Spring Festival at the Falls
    Held in May, this celebration kicks off the tourist season with the annual Maid of the Mist Parade.
  • Free Fireworks over the Falls
    On every Friday and Sunday from mid-May to September, fireworks go off over the Niagara Falls at 10pm in the evening. Visitors are awed by the colors that reflect off of the roaring falls.
  • Niagara Regional Exhibition and Fairgrounds
    This has been Niagara’s largest fall fair for over 150 years. The annual event is traditionally on the second weekend of September.
  • Art in the Garden
    Art in the Garden is held from late May to the end June. What’s unique about this event is that all the artists are from the Niagara region.
  • Winter Festival of Lights
    Visitors during the holiday season are able to enjoy Canada's largest lights festiva. Each night at 5:00 pm the Festival's lights ignite while the mighty Niagara Falls is illuminated into a fabulous winter wonderland of color and beauty.
  • Friendship Festival
    Friendship Festival held July 1- July 4 is a celebration of the friendship, history and cultural shared by Canada and the United States.
